Basit adımlarla bir DDE Sunucusunun nasıl oluşturulacağını öğrenin | Adım adım kılavuz

post-thumb

DDE Sunucusu Oluşturma Kılavuzu

Programlama becerilerinizi geliştirmek ve süreçler arası iletişim dünyasına girmek istiyorsanız, Dinamik Veri Değişimi (DDE) sunucusunun nasıl oluşturulacağını öğrenmek bir zorunluluktur. DDE, iki veya daha fazla Windows uygulamasının veri ve komutları paylaşmasını sağlayan bir protokoldür. Bir DDE sunucusuyla, diğer Windows programlarıyla iletişim kurabilen ve veri alışverişi yapabilen güçlü uygulamalar oluşturabilirsiniz.

Bu adım adım kılavuzda, sizi sıfırdan bir DDE sunucusu oluşturma sürecine götüreceğiz. DDE’nin ne olduğunu ve nasıl çalıştığını açıklayarak temel bilgilerle başlayacağız ve ardından popüler bir programlama dili kullanarak basit bir DDE sunucusu oluşturmak için koda dalacağız. Her adımda size rehberlik edeceğimiz ve yol boyunca net açıklamalar sunacağımız için kapsamlı bir programlama deneyimine sahip olmanıza gerek yok.

İçindekiler

Bu kılavuzun sonunda, DDE hakkında sağlam bir anlayışa, kendi DDE sunucunuzu oluşturma becerisine ve bunu kendi uygulamalarınıza entegre etme bilgisine sahip olacaksınız. İster yeni başlayan ister deneyimli bir programcı olun, bir DDE sunucusunun nasıl oluşturulacağını öğrenmek becerilerinizi geliştirecek ve uygulama geliştirmede yeni olasılıklara kapı açacaktır.

Öyleyse, DDE’nin gizemini çözerken ve sizi süreçler arası iletişimde bir usta haline getirirken bu yolculukta bize katılın. Haydi başlayalım ve kendi DDE sunucunuzu bugün oluşturun!

DDE Sunucusu Nedir?

DDE (Dinamik Veri Değişimi) sunucusu, diğer programların veri alışverişi yapmasına ve gerçek zamanlı olarak iletişim kurmasına olanak tanıyan bir yazılım uygulamasıdır. DDE sunucusu, kendisine abone olan diğer uygulamalara bilgi sağlayarak bir veri sağlayıcı görevi görür.

DDE, Windows işletim sistemlerinin önceki sürümlerinde yaygın olarak kullanılan bir işlemler arası iletişim mekanizmasıdır. Uygulamaların bilgileri paylaşmasını ve gerçek zamanlı olarak güncellemesini sağlayarak farklı yazılım programları arasında dinamik veri alışverişine olanak tanır.

Bir uygulama DDE sunucusu olarak hareket ettiğinde, diğer uygulamalardan veri istekleri alabilir ve gerekli bilgileri göndererek yanıt verebilir. DDE sunucusu ayrıca güncellemeleri otomatik olarak göndererek bilgilerin her zaman güncel olmasını sağlayabilir.

Ayrıca Oku: Nodal Borsada Nasıl İşlem Yapılır? Adım Adım Kılavuz

Geliştiriciler bir DDE sunucusu kullanarak diğer programlarla sorunsuz bir şekilde etkileşime girebilen özel uygulamalar oluşturabilirler. Bu, farklı yazılım uygulamaları arasında veri alışverişine olanak tanıyarak gelişmiş işlevsellik ve entegrasyon sağlar.

DDE Sunucusu kullanmanın faydaları:
Gerçek zamanlı veri alışverişi
Diğer uygulamalarla sorunsuz entegrasyon
Otomatik veri güncellemeleri
Geliştirilmiş işlevsellik

Neden bir DDE Sunucusu oluşturmalısınız?

Dinamik Veri Değişimi (DDE) sunucusu, farklı uygulamaların gerçek zamanlı olarak iletişim kurmasını ve veri alışverişi yapmasını sağlayan güçlü bir araçtır. Bir DDE sunucusu oluşturarak, uygulamanızın Microsoft Excel gibi DDE’yi destekleyen diğer uygulamalara veri sağlamasını sağlayabilirsiniz.

Bir DDE sunucusu oluşturmak istemenizin çeşitli nedenleri vardır:

Ayrıca Oku: Forex MT4 İşlem Platformunun Gücünü Keşfedin | Derinlemesine Kılavuz
  1. Gerçek zamanlı veri güncellemeleri: DDE ile diğer uygulamalardaki verileri gerçek zamanlı olarak güncelleyebilirsiniz. Bu, DDE sunucunuzda yapılan herhangi bir değişikliğin bağlı uygulamalara otomatik olarak yansıtılacağı ve kullanıcıların her zaman en son ve en doğru verilere sahip olmasını sağlayacağı anlamına gelir.
  2. Sorunsuz entegrasyon: Bir DDE sunucusu oluşturarak, uygulamanızı Microsoft Excel gibi DDE’yi destekleyen diğer popüler uygulamalarla entegre edebilirsiniz. Bu, verileriniz ve süreçleriniz üzerinde kontrol sahibi olmaya devam ederken bu uygulamaların işlevselliğinden ve özelliklerinden yararlanmanıza olanak tanır.
  3. Otomasyon: DDE sunucuları, görevleri ve iş akışlarını otomatikleştirmek için kullanılabilir. DDE aracılığıyla veri sağlayarak, verileri güncelleyen, hesaplamalar yapan, raporlar oluşturan ve daha fazlasını yapan otomatik süreçler oluşturabilirsiniz. Bu, uygulamanızda zaman kazandırabilir ve verimliliği artırabilir.
  4. Esneklik: DDE sunucuları, uygulamalar arasında veri alışverişi için esnek bir yol sunar. Uygulamanızdaki verileri temsil etmek için kendi DDE konularınızı ve öğelerinizi tanımlayabilir ve diğer uygulamaların bu konulara abone olmalarına ve ihtiyaç duydukları verileri almalarına izin verebilirsiniz. Bu, özelleştirilmiş ve hedeflenmiş veri paylaşımına olanak tanır.

Özetle, bir DDE sunucusu oluşturmak gerçek zamanlı veri güncellemeleri, diğer uygulamalarla sorunsuz entegrasyon, otomasyon yetenekleri ve veri paylaşımında esneklik sağlayabilir. Uygulamanızın işlevselliğini ve kullanılabilirliğini artırabilecek güçlü bir araçtır.

Adım adım kılavuz

Bir DDE Sunucusu oluşturmak birkaç basit adıma ayrılabilecek bir süreçtir. Bu adım adım kılavuzu izleyerek, bir DDE Sunucusunun nasıl oluşturulacağını kolayca öğrenebilirsiniz:

  1. Bir programlama dili seçin: İlk adım, C++, Delphi veya .NET gibi DDE’yi destekleyen bir programlama dili seçmektir. Aşina olduğunuz veya öğrenmek istediğiniz bir dil seçin.
  2. Yeni bir proje oluşturun: Bir programlama dili seçtikten sonra, seçtiğiniz geliştirme ortamında yeni bir proje oluşturun. Bu, “Yeni Proje” veya benzer bir seçenek seçilerek yapılabilir.
  3. DDE işlevselliği ekleyin: Bir DDE Sunucusu oluşturmak için projenize DDE işlevselliği eklemeniz gerekecektir. Bu, kullandığınız programlama diline bağlı olarak gerekli kütüphaneleri veya modülleri içe aktararak yapılabilir.
  4. DDE Sunucusunu tanımlayın: Daha sonra, adını ve konusunu belirterek DDE Sunucusunu tanımlamanız gerekecektir. Bu genellikle DDE kütüphanesi veya modülü tarafından sağlanan belirli işlevler veya yöntemler kullanılarak yapılabilir.
  5. DDE Sunucusu yöntemleri oluşturun: DDE Sunucusu tanımlandıktan sonra, DDE isteklerini işleyecek yöntemleri veya işlevleri oluşturabilirsiniz. Bu yöntemler, bir DDE istemcisi DDE Sunucusuna bir istek gönderdiğinde çağrılacaktır.
  6. DDE Sunucusu yöntemlerini uygulayın: DDE Sunucusu yöntemlerini oluşturduktan sonra, DDE isteklerini işlemek için gerekli mantığı uygulamanız gerekecektir. Bu, verilerin alınmasını veya güncellenmesini, belirli eylemlerin yürütülmesini veya yanıtların DDE istemcisine geri gönderilmesini içerebilir.
  7. DDE Sunucusunu test edin: DDE Sunucusu yöntemlerini uyguladıktan sonra, doğru çalıştığından emin olmak için işlevselliği test etmek önemlidir. Bunu, DDE Sunucusunu çalıştırarak ve bir DDE istemci uygulaması kullanarak ona bağlanarak yapabilirsiniz.
  8. Hata ayıklama ve düzeltme: Test sırasında herhangi bir sorun veya hatayla karşılaşılırsa, DDE Sunucusu kodunda hata ayıklama ve düzeltme yapmanız gerekecektir. Bu, kodun gözden geçirilmesini, olası hataların veya mantık hatalarının kontrol edilmesini ve gerekli ayarlamaların yapılmasını içerebilir.
  9. DDE Sunucusunu dağıtın: DDE Sunucusunun işlevselliğinden memnun olduğunuzda, onu istediğiniz ortama dağıtabilirsiniz. Bu, kodun derlenmesini, çalıştırılabilir bir dosya oluşturulmasını veya daha büyük bir uygulamaya entegre edilmesini içerebilir.

Bu adımları izleyerek, başarılı bir şekilde bir DDE Sunucusu oluşturabilir ve DDE istemci uygulamalarıyla iletişim kurmak için kullanabilirsiniz. DDE işlevselliğine özgü doğru sözdizimini ve yöntemleri kullandığınızdan emin olmak için seçtiğiniz programlama dilinin belgelerine ve kaynaklarına başvurmayı unutmayın.

SSS:

DDE Sunucusu nedir?

DDE Sunucusu, iki veya daha fazla uygulamanın gerçek zamanlı olarak iletişim kurmasına ve veri paylaşmasına olanak tanıyan dinamik bir veri alışverişi sunucusudur.

Neden bir DDE Sunucusu oluşturmak isteyeyim?

Veri alışverişi yapması ve senkronize kalması gereken birden fazla uygulamanız varsa bir DDE Sunucusu oluşturmak yararlı olabilir. Bir DDE Sunucusu oluşturarak bu iletişimi kolaylaştırabilir ve verilerin her zaman güncel olmasını sağlayabilirsiniz.

Bir DDE Sunucusu oluştururken herhangi bir güvenlik endişesi var mı?

Evet, bir DDE Sunucusu oluştururken güvenlik endişeleri olabilir. Yalnızca güvenilir uygulamaların DDE Sunucunuza bağlanmasına izin vermek ve olası güvenlik açıklarını veya istismarları önlemek için gelen verileri doğrulamak ve sterilize etmek önemlidir.

Ayrıca bakınız:

Şunlar da hoşunuza gidebilir